In Midland and surrounding Dubois County, the cost for professional cabinet installation typically ranges from $1,500 to $5,000+, depending heavily on the project's scope and cabinet quality. A basic kitchen with stock cabinets from a local supplier like Menards or a regional lumberyard will be on the lower end, while custom, full-room installations with hardwoods will be higher. Labor costs in our area are generally competitive with state averages, but precise quotes require an in-home measurement to account for any structural considerations unique to older Midland homes.
Indiana's significant humidity swings between summer and winter can cause wood to expand and contract, so professional installers in Midland will acclimate cabinets in your home for 48-72 hours before installation. The ideal times to schedule are during the more stable conditions of spring (April-May) or fall (September-October), which also avoids the peak demand of summer remodel season. Winter installations are perfectly feasible but require your home's HVAC to be at normal living conditions (around 70°F) for several days prior.
For a straightforward cabinet replacement that doesn't alter plumbing or electrical layouts, a permit is usually not required in Midland. However, if your project involves moving walls, relocating plumbing for a sink, or adding new electrical outlets within the cabinetry, you will likely need a permit from the Dubois County Building Department. A reputable local installer will know these requirements and handle the permitting process for you as part of their service.
Prioritize local, licensed, and insured professionals with verifiable references in Dubois County. Look for installers experienced with the types of homes in our area, from older farmhouses to newer subdivisions, as they'll understand common structural nuances. Check for membership in regional associations like the Builders Association of Dubois County and always review their portfolio of completed local projects to assess quality and craftsmanship firsthand.
